The exact explanation for fibromyalgia is not known, but it's regarded as connected to irregular levels of sure chemicals from the brain and variations in just how the central nervous technique (the Mind, spinal cord and nerves) procedures agony messages carried around the overall body.

Continual discomfort may be divided into 3 classes. Nociceptive discomfort is pain because of inflammation or harm to tissues. Neuropathic suffering is ache attributable to nerve destruction. Nociplastic ache (or central sensitization) is less comprehended and is particularly the prevalent clarification from the discomfort knowledgeable in fibromyalgia.

There may become a genetic component. Research exhibit that fibromyalgia tends to operate in households, and scientists have discovered genes associated with the agony response that may Engage in a job in a person’s risk for producing the situation.

The U.S. Foodstuff and Drug Administration has accredited various prescription drugs to take care of fibromyalgia, but medication is just one part of conventional medical therapy. Nondrug methods such as exercise and good snooze behavior may also assist handle symptoms.

There's no remedy for fibromyalgia, but doctors as well as other well being care suppliers may help deal with and deal with the indicators. Procedure commonly includes a combination of exercising or other movement therapies, psychological and behavioral therapy, and medicines.
